The birth of Kacmun
Kacmun was established with a clear vision: to create a platform that not only cultivates diplomatic and leadership skills but also celebrates and shares the rich Korean American culture.
Its origins can be traced back to the early 2000s, when a group of Korean American students decided to bring their unique experiences and cultural perspectives to the MUN world. The Korean American community in the United States has a rich history and an incredible story to tell, and Kacmun aimed to be the storyteller.
As MUN conferences are often seen as an arena for discussing global issues and international politics, Kacmun recognised the opportunity to enrich these discussions by integrating Korean American perspectives.
These perspectives can be valuable in discussing not only current international issues but also the history and culture of Korea, fostering a deeper understanding of the country within the MUN community.
Kacmun: The Unconventional Model
What sets Kacmun apart from other MUN conferences is its unique approach. While traditional MUN conferences focus primarily on discussing international issues and simulating the workings of the United Nations, Kacmun adds an extra layer of cultural immersion. The conference provides a platform for students to engage in discussions about global issues while also sharing their Korean American heritage.
One of the standout features of Kacmun is its cultural nightlife. During these evenings, participants are encouraged to showcase Korean traditions, such as dance, music, and cuisine. These events not only offer a glimpse into the vibrant culture of Korea but also facilitate cultural exchange, promoting a better understanding of the Korean American experience.
Furthermore, Kacmun includes specialised committees that address topics specifically related to Korea and Korean American interests. This approach ensures that participants can delve into discussions that align with their cultural background, promoting a richer and more nuanced conversation.
